When parking near a corner you may park your vehicle no closer thanWhen parking near a corner you may park your vehicle no closer than?

When parking near a corner, you may park your vehicle no closer than 15 feet from the intersection. This distance helps ensure that your vehicle does not obstruct visibility for other drivers and pedestrians. Always check local regulations, as specific rules may vary by location.

How far away from a driveway entrance can you park your vehicle on the street?

In most areas, you should park at least 5 to 15 feet away from a driveway entrance to ensure that vehicles can enter and exit safely. However, specific regulations can vary by city or municipality, so it's essential to check local parking laws for precise distances. Always look for any posted signs that may indicate restrictions in that area.

Can a condo assoc tow your truck without notifiying you first or giving you a fine?

Read your governing documents to determine where you have rights to park. Towing a vehicle from its assigned spot may occur if the vehicle is not operable, or is not legally registered -- if these criteria are written in the governing documents. If you park where do you do not have a right to park, the association may tow the vehicle away, especially if its illegal location compromises the community's safety -- say, in a no parking zone, or in front of a fire hydrant. The association's responsibilities are to the community, not to individuals within the community who are unwilling to follow the governing documents.
